MEMO — Supplier Contract Renewal

To the finance team of Aldric Provisions: the packaging agreement with Fennor Supply expires at quarter end. Proposed renewal terms include a 2.8% price increase, extended 45-day payment terms, and a volume rebate above 50k units. Legal has reviewed liability clauses and found them acceptable. Please model the cash impact before Friday's sign-off meeting. One consideration shaping our negotiating position is set out below.

board note of kadug-tawig: Only 5 of the 100 pilot accounts renewed Oliath, so a churn review is set for April 15.

The Lagwatch endpoint reports replication delay for all Brindleworth read replicas. A GET to `/v1/lag` returns per-replica delay in milliseconds; the alarm fires when any replica exceeds the configured threshold for three consecutive polls. On-call engineers can acknowledge or silence an alarm via POST to `/v1/lag/ack`, which suppresses paging for thirty minutes. All requests must authenticate against the internal Lagwatch gateway; unauthenticated calls return 401 without a body. For on-call use, authenticate with the key shown below.

API key for bageg-kajef: vxb2-ss

Off-site run checklist item — replacement lock for the Marden Row office safe. The new mechanism arrives from Ironquist Lockworks in a sealed, tamper-evident pouch; verify the seal is intact before accepting it. Do not open the pouch under any circumstances, and keep it with the courier at all times rather than in the vehicle. Record the seal number on the run sheet. The courier hand-over instruction is appended just below.

drop instructions, hahip-badug: the quenox ralath courier leaves the kaseth fraiel rusiel tameth belys istdor ralion giliel ledger at gate 7830 under passcode 165413